Why AQA A-Level Economics (7136) Is Challenging—But Worth It
AQA’s Economics (7136) specification covers microeconomics, macroeconomics, and the real-world application of economic theory. It is rigorous but rewarding. Topics include:
Economic methodology and the economic problem
Price determination and competitive markets
Government intervention
Macroeconomic objectives and policy
Global economics
The exams test not only knowledge but also the ability to analyze, interpret data, and build structured arguments.
Many students struggle with time management, structuring answers, or applying theory to unfamiliar case studies. This is exactly why topic-specific practice is critical.

Tips for Getting an A* in AQA A-Level Economics (7136)
Here are some study tips to help you get the most out of your preparation using Exam Papers Practice:
1. Master the Specification
Start by downloading the AQA specification for Economics (7136). This document tells you exactly what you need to know. Create a checklist of all the topics and track your progress.
2. Use Active Recall and Spaced Repetition
Instead of passively reading notes, test yourself using our topic questions. Revisit the same topics after a few days. This reinforces long-term memory, which is key for essay-based exams like Economics.
3. Write Full Exam-Style Answers
Don’t just plan essays in your head—write them out. Our topic questions provide ideal prompts for building your structure. Make sure you include:
Clear definitions of key terms
Use of diagrams
Real-world examples
Evaluation points (this is where many students miss out on A* marks!)
4. Review Examiner Reports
AQA regularly publishes examiner comments on past exams. These give insights into common student mistakes and what examiners look for. When you practice using our questions, compare your answers to these tips for better results.
5. Practice Under Timed Conditions
Time pressure is real. Once you’ve built confidence answering topic questions, try timed essays or full paper practices. Our platform allows you to simulate exam timing to get comfortable with pacing.
